According to Stratistics MRC, the Global Modular Laboratory Automation Market is accounted for $3.89 billion in 2023 and is expected to reach $6.71 billion by 2030 growing at a CAGR of 8.1% during the forecast period. Modular Lab Automation is a type of laboratory automation process frequently used in drug discovery, diagnostics, genomics, etc. Any device, piece of software, or piece of equipment that requires little to no human interaction while increasing lab productivity and efficiency is referred to as "laboratory automation." Robots, conveyors, software, and other devices are all part of automation.

Market Dynamics:

Driver:

Increasing demand for high throughput and efficiency

Faster and more effective procedures are constantly needed in laboratories, particularly those in the pharmaceutical, biotechnology, and clinical research industries. The ability to automate monotonous and time-consuming tasks is provided by modular laboratory automation, significantly boosting throughput and overall effectiveness of this market during the forecast period.

Restraint:

High initial investment

Equipment, software, and integration are frequently expensive up front when implementing modular laboratory automation systems. For smaller labs or those with tighter budgets, the initial cost can be a major barrier. Such factors limit market expansion.

Opportunity:

Advancements in robotics

Modular laboratory automation systems are now more adaptable, dependable, and economical thanks to technological advancements in robotics, sensor technologies, and integration capabilities. The range of applications for automation in different laboratory processes has increased as a result of these developments. Moreover, automation systems can also help increase data traceability and accuracy, boosting compliance and audit readiness.

Threat:

Lack of standardization

Automation protocols and interfaces are frequently not standardised in the laboratory industry. As a result, there may be compatibility problems between various automation components, which could obstruct the smooth integration of automation systems. Moreover, compatibility problems and the need for customised solutions can also increase the time and cost of implementation.

Covid-19 Impact

The COVID-19 pandemic has sped up medical research and development while putting more pressure on pharmaceutical firms and clinical labs. Making sure a shorter TAT is achieved has gained importance as a result of the increased interest in microplate readers, automated liquid handling, and robots. On the other hand, the epidemic has led to lower spending on automation and technology, as well as lower revenues and margins for hospitals and health systems. This has an effect on the future market for modular laboratory automation.

The automated liquid handlers segment is expected to be the largest during the forecast period

The automated liquid handlers segment is expected to be the largest during the anticipated period. Laboratories that work with chemicals and biochemistry frequently employ liquid handlers. In laboratories, automated liquid handling robots assist with dispensing samples and other liquids. Automated liquid handlers reduce cycle times and increase precision. Additionally, liquid handlers can work with a variety of volumes, down to nanolitres, demonstrating their value in dispensing operations.

The clinical diagnostics segment is expected to have the highest CAGR during the forecast period

The clinical diagnostics segment is expected to witness lucrative growth during the forecast period. The ability of modular laboratory automation to optimise laboratory workflows, increase productivity, increase accuracy, and decrease the possibility of human error has led to its widespread use in clinical diagnostics. Additionally, modular automation can be used to automate different immunoassays and clinical chemistry tests, enabling laboratories to process a large number of tests quickly and with little user involvement.

Region with largest share:

Due to widespread adoption of cutting-edge technologies across all end-user segments, North America is anticipated to dominate the modular laboratory automation market. The market is predicted to be driven by investments in cutting-edge genomics, proteomics, and epigenetics research, a rise in the focus on environmental concerns, and the concentration of some of the biggest pharmaceutical and biotechnology companies in the world as well as academic institutions in the region.

Region with highest CAGR:

The demand for lab automation solutions is expected to rise in the Asia-Pacific region, primarily as a result of the region's explosive growth in the pharmaceutical industry. The continuation of demographic and economic trends, new healthcare reforms, and the policies outlined in the government's five-year plan are all anticipated to fuel market expansion. Vendors of lab automation solutions now have new opportunities to increase their footprint thanks to the rapidly expanding market.

Key Developments:

In June 2022, MegaRobo Technologies Ltd announced the completion of a USD 300 million Series C fundraising round. MegaRobo would use the funds to continue its R&D investments, capacity growth, and global expansion. MegaRobo has offered the life sciences industry a comprehensive set of automation solutions. Ranging from benchtop workflow automation for simple workflows to a fully automated platform for complex workflows in large system journey applications, with plans to expand into the next-generation life sciences infrastructure system for R&D and AI drug development.

In May 2022, Global life science innovators MGI Tech Co. Ltd (MGI) and King Abdullah International Medical Research Center (KAIMRC) signed a Memorandum of Understanding (MOU) to form a strategic collaboration in the domains of genomic science and biotechnology. The MOU anticipates establishing a high-throughput sequencing center in KAIMRC, which may accommodate MGI's technology platforms, including DNBSEQ sequencing, laboratory automation, and bioinformatics products. Driven by MGI's proprietary DNBSEQ technology, the partnership will employ MGI's platform to improve genome sequencing and data quality across a wide range of applications.
